Neighborhood Overview
Located along the historic Government Street corridor, the venue is situated in a quiet, tree-lined residential area that reflects the classic charm of Ocean Springs. Main access is primarily handled via local roads connecting to U.S. Highway 90, which serves as the primary artery for travel throughout the Mississippi Gulf Coast. Parking at the school is generally contained within designated campus lots, providing easy access to the main buildings and fields. Visitors arriving by air will likely land at the Gulfport-Biloxi International Airport, which is approximately a 30-minute drive away under normal traffic conditions.
The neighborhood is highly pedestrian-friendly, allowing visitors to enjoy the unique atmosphere of the town between scheduled events. Rideshare services like Uber and Lyft are available, though most attendees prefer to have a personal vehicle for the convenience of transporting equipment or gear. During peak school arrival and dismissal times, traffic on Government Street can become congested, so it is wise to plan your arrival window accordingly. Smart visitors often arrive early to secure parking near the main entrance, allowing for a relaxed transition into their event. Navigating the surrounding grid is straightforward, as the town layout follows a simple pattern that is easy to master after one or two trips.

Weather & Seasons
Winter
Winter in Ocean Springs is mild, with daytime temperatures often reaching the 60s. Visitors should pack layers, as mornings can be crisp and cool. It is an excellent time for walking around town, as the humidity is low and outdoor events are comfortable and enjoyable for all.
Spring & early summer
This period brings beautiful blooms and warming temperatures that make outdoor activities very pleasant. Light clothing is usually sufficient, though a rain jacket is a smart addition for occasional spring showers. It is a popular time for local events, so expect a bit more activity around the school and downtown.
Mid-summer
Expect warm and humid conditions, typical of the Mississippi Gulf Coast during the height of summer. Lightweight, breathable fabrics are essential for staying comfortable during your visit to the venue. Ensure your group prioritizes hydration and takes advantage of shaded areas whenever possible to stay cool throughout the day.
Fall season
Fall is widely considered one of the best times to visit, offering clear skies and comfortable temperatures. It is perfect for outdoor sports and exploring the local shops without the heat of summer. Pack a light sweater for the evenings, as the temperatures can drop slightly after sunset.
Rain & snow
Rain showers can occur at any time of year, often arriving as brief afternoon thunderstorms during the warmer months. Snow is extremely rare in this part of Mississippi, so you will not need to plan for wintry road conditions. Always keep an umbrella or poncho handy just in case of sudden weather changes.
